Bug description:
[Impact]
* Platforms that don't have SMBIOS 3.0 tables won't be affected
* Platforms with SMBIOS 3.0 tables can use libsmbios tools for performing commands and manipulating BIOS objects.
[Test Case]
* On a platform with an SMBIOS 3 table, try to list all tokens using
smbios-token-ctl:
# smbios-token-ctl -d
[Regression Potential]
* Regression potential is low. this change was made upstream already
and is a very small change.
